General Description
N-ethyl-N-cyclohexyl-ethylenediamine is an organic compound with the chemical formula C10H24N2. It is a member of the family of ethylenediamine derivatives, and it is typically used as a chelating agent in metal ion removal processes. The compound is a clear, colorless to pale yellow liquid with a faint ammonia-like odor. It is soluble in water and is relatively stable under normal conditions. N-ethyl-N-cyclohexyl-ethylenediamine is commonly used in industrial settings, such as in metal finishing, electroplating, and waste water treatment, where it functions as a complexing agent to remove heavy metal ions from the environment. Additionally, it is known to have low acute toxicity, but prolonged exposure can still lead to harmful effects on human health.
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 14256-70-3 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,4,2,5 and 6 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 7 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 14256-70:
(7*1)+(6*4)+(5*2)+(4*5)+(3*6)+(2*7)+(1*0)=93
93 % 10 = 3
So 14256-70-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.
